A mahout at Bangkok's Dusit Zoo gives a cool bath to his 4-year-old elephant, Santa during the hot weather. Photo by Patipat Janthong.

2,000 competitors participate in the Thai Chess Competition held during April 21 to 22 at Bangkok's National Stadium. The country's biggest chess competition which has 1,000 chess boards at one event was organised by the Finance Ministry with the objective of encouraging youth to utilise their free time on useful activities and promote Thai chess to the world. Photo by Apichit Jinakul.

Buddhists make merit by releasing crabs back into the wild. The ceremony was part of an event held by Samut Songkram Provincial Administrative Organisation to restore its coastal Don Hoi Lord district where wildlife numbers are decreasing. Photo by Apichart Jinakul.

Staff from Toyota Motors (Thailand) renovate the White Road Theme Park which was damaged by last year's flooding. The park was established in 2006 at Rod Fai Park in Bangkok's Chatuchak district with the aim of increasing awareness of traffic laws among young people. Photo by Apichit Jinakul.

The Faculty of Medicine, Chulalongkorn University holds a royal cremation for 204 people who donated their bodies to medical science, at Bangkok's Wat Makut Kasattriyaram Ratchaworawiharn. Photo by Patipat Janthong.

The orchestra of the Fine Arts Department performs in front of the royal funeral pyre at Sanam Luang before the pyre is dismantled on April 27, following the royal cremation ceremony for Her Royal Highness Princess Bejaratana Rajasuda on April 9. Photo by Pawat Laupaisantaksin.
